3 years later, I finally bought one
By Oakie | on Wednesday, May 01, 2019
I have researched the Tiguan for three years. In 2018, I fell in love with new design. Bought a 2019 SEL Premium 4 Motion R-Line. I wanted to wait till I got some miles on it and months of ownsership before I wrote a review. I have to tell you that I have seen several comments about poor performance. I haven’t experienced it after break in and getting used to stiffer German engineered gas pedal. I was used to it after having a MB C300. Anyway, without using sport mode, I can take off and leave traffic behind at a stop light. Sport mode is even quicker. The ride is nothing short of luxurious, quiet and solid. The stereo (Fender) is as good as my Burmeister was in the MB. Great bass. The seats are magnificent, contour and comfort are great. My 91 year old father loves them too. The digital dash and center display are fantastic, intuitive and very useful. The fit and finish of the car is amazing. As is usual with German cars, everything is over engineered and sturdy. The panoramic sunroof is big, well visible from front seat and dazzling in back seats. The electric sunshade never fails to impress riders. The adaptive LED headlights are bright and impressively capable. The LED corner lights that light up at turn of wheel after slowing are hella bright. I love them and they are truly useful. Overall, the car is super luxurious, fun and steers better than any car I have ever had. Don’t take my word for it as a happy buyer. Take it for a test ride yourself. You’ll be amazed. I must say the fantastic warranty was a plus and for about $1,200, I purchased the additional warranty for 96 months or 120k miles. Best of all, it takes 87 octane regular unleaded ONLY. Says so right on the gas cap. Anyone that has a Tiguan knows what I am saying here is factual. I love mine.… - 5.0
2019 Tiguan SEL 4 MOTION
By Mike | on Thursday, September 19, 2019
I just bought a 2019 VW Tiguan SEL 4MOTION . Black exterior Black Interior. The inside is very sleek techy comfortable and the cabin is quiet when driving. The only gripe I have with this car is the very small low center console and the power of the engine , although it does have a Turbo starting from a green light the power is very minimal. Handles very well and has a quiet smooth ride. Ive never owned a VW before and this is my first and so far I absolutely love it and everyone that has seen it and the few I let drive it , love it.… - 5.0
